Understanding Adjustment of Status and Its Complexities

Adjustment of Status is the procedure by which a person converts their immigration classification from a nonimmigrant or undocumented status to that of a lawful permanent resident. It may sound like a single procedure, but it really entails several forms, supplementary paperwork, medical assessments, background screenings, and often an in-person appointment. Each of these stages carries its own set of rules, and neglecting even a small element can result in setbacks or outright refusals.

How an Attorney Helps You Avoid Costly Mistakes

Among the most compelling reasons to retain an attorney is the overwhelming number of paperwork that is involved. Form I-485, the core application for Adjustment of Status, is only the start. Depending on your individual circumstances, you may additionally have to complete and submit Form I-130, Form I-864, employment authorization paperwork, and travel permits — all of which come with specific guidelines and evidentiary demands. An qualified attorney knows just which applications apply to your specific circumstances and the best way to complete them correctly the first time.

Missteps on immigration applications are not insignificant hassles. A erroneous response, a omitted sign-off, or an incomplete part can bring about a Request for Evidence from USCIS, which adds weeks or months to your case duration. In more serious circumstances, inconsistencies or mistakes can raise red flags that lead to further investigation or even suspicion of misrepresentation. An attorney reviews every detail before submission, greatly lowering the chances of these obstacles.

More than paperwork, attorneys understand the legal nuances that most applicants just aren’t aware of. For example, specific prior immigration infractions, criminal records, or prior deportation orders can generate bars to eligibility that aren’t always evident. A experienced lawyer can review your record truthfully and aid you understand whether a waiver is an option or if an different path would be more advantageous for your aims.
